Transaction 3dce63bb145aba982e4d144a0abc08764f050056c54ba44f60912037545efd2f
1 Input
1 Output
-
3dce63bb145aba982e4d144a0abc08764f050056c54ba44f60912037545efd2f:0
- value
- 639497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 191490609a86fa1f2ab8d69ab42af89e739a8f6e OP_EQUAL
- address
- 33ydT9d74U4Hp93poqQNpAZzGWbFVDq5YL